Photograph signed: "Sincerely/James Ellison", Sepia 5½x7. James "Jimmy" Ellison (1910-1993) got his start in stock theatre and made his big screen bow in 1932. He developed into a light leading man of B-movies, usually Westerns, before moving to low-cost second features in the 1950s. Fans of Hopalong Cassidy may remember him as sidekick Johnny Nelson, a role he assayed in Hopalong Cassidy Enters (1935) and for the next two years. Ellison appeared in 70 movies between 1932 and 1952 before trying his luck at real estate. He returned to films only once after that, for 1962's When the Girls Take Over. Slightly worn at edges.
